How long do viruses survive in dead bodies?

How long do viruses like the one that causes COVID-19 last in dead bodies? An expert explains what we know and what we don't.
A 3D-printed model of the virus that causes COVID-19

There’s no easy answer to how long viruses survive in dead bodies, but we’ve learned lessons from the past, says virologist Matt Koci.

Some of the many questions about today’s COVID-19 pandemic revolve around what happens to viruses in the remains of humans or animals.

For example, could people get sick from digging up decades-old bodies? Or could future scientists get more information about COVID-19 by examining human remains a century from now?

Here, Koci, a professor in North Carolina State University’s poultry science department whose work focuses on host-microbe interactions in birds, addresses those questions and others:
